java复习--Oracle数据库

1、数据库链接

  pl/sql开发工具;

  配置监听和网络服务名;

  可通过netManager工具,或直接修改tnsnames.ora文件。

2、Sequence序列

  有序唯一,自动增长的数据库对象,专门用来维护主键。

3、伪列

  rowid:记录每行数据的地址。

  rownum:记录的是准确的查询行数。

  利用伪列实现sql分页查询。

4、分组

  分组关键词:group by.

  分组函数:max、min、sum、avg、count.

5、排序

  关键词:order by ... asc(升)     desc(降)

6、特殊函数或关键字

  查询结果去重:distinct.

  系统当前时间:sysdate.

  时间截取函数:trunc().

  四舍五入函数:round().

  取模函数:mod().

  字符串连接:丨丨

  数据转换函数:to_data()、to_char()、to_number().

7、多表查询

  内连接:inner join ... on

  外连接:left join ... on

      right join... on

      all join... on

8、存储过程

9、三大范式

  属性原子性约束;

  记录唯一性约束;

  字段冗余性约束。

猜你喜欢

转载自www.cnblogs.com/wlxslsb/p/11397366.html